Put yourself in Capitec's shoes. If they take you at your word and "reverse" the payment, they are basically giving you their own money. The recipients bank won't simply hand over money from their customer's bank account.

Furthermore, you could be the scammer for all they know.

They are just covering their back. That being said, you should be able to request a charge back but I assume their are procedures to follow and you would have to provide some evidence. Try going that route.

I assume you made a credit card purchase using the global one debit card.

When doing this the seller has to perform a verification with Capitec/Mastercard during the payment, has this not happened?

When I purchaced something recently from China, the purchase went through successfully, and I received my items(after a long time) however, Capitec refunded the money due to failure during verification.
I called them to ask whats up, and they said that they have a 14 day period in which to perform verification, and the seller did not verify it during that time.
